On Friday 29 April 2022, Clémence Rochefort granted an interview to Gala. During this, Jean Rochefort’s youngest daughter lifted the veil on her relationships with her half brothers and her half sister.
It had been almost five years … On 9 October 2017, Jean Rochefort died after battling cancer at the age of 87. Married three times, the famous actor was the father of five children : Marie (60 years old) and Julien (57 years old), born from the marriage with Alexandra Mosava, Pierre (39 years old), born from the union with Nicole Garcia, and finally Louise (32 years old) and Clémence (30 years old), born from his relationship with Françoise Vidal. Evoking the disappearance of the father, it is in the columns of Gala that the youngest actor confided: “Since he left, I’ve gotten even closer to my mother. We were already very close, but my father’s disappearance brought us even closer. Every birthday is always a bit strange, it gives it all, because we were both celebrating it …“
If Clémence Rochefort is close to her sister Louise, she has little relationship with her father’s other children. “There was such a gap that we didn’t grow up together. Since we haven’t been in a relationship from the start, there hasn’t been any change. And then they made a living. My dad hated family reunions so he never reunited us … As he knew his time was up he loved seeing his kids one on one“, she confided. Happy with the childhood that her father had offered her, the young woman slipped:”Since it made me late, I remember a very attentive father. He didn’t want to bother me too much, but above all to enjoy the present moment. When I was 16-17, we were more in a relationship like you can have with a friend or a grandfather. He was everything. It was his age that gave me this relationship with him.“
The confidences of Jean Rochefort on his paternity
In 2015, the actor mentioned his connection with his parents in the columns of Paris match. In all transparency, he had thus confided: “I have five children in all, two boys and three girls. (…) But, as a father, I realize that I have been very bad.“By constantly touring, Jean Rochefort regretted not spending more time with his children.”When I was taking care of him, I was taking care of him badly (…) I regret not having been a good father (…) I was so busy feeding all these people I didn’t know, I couldn’t take the time it took“, He declared.
